How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Nampa?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Nampa Studio Apartments | $1,621 | $1,425 | $2,532 |
| Nampa 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,536 | $750 | $6,190 |
| Nampa 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,759 | $1,095 | $4,417 |
| Nampa 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,357 | $1,575 | $7,428 |
| Nampa 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,615 | $2,660 | $7,510 |
